INSIGHT

116 Pages: A Critical Point

  • Joseph Smith's loss of the 116 pages reveals limitations in his claimed powers and the narrative's consistency.
  • God's inability to intervene raises questions about divine omnipotence within Mormonism.
INSIGHT

Parallels to Treasure Digging

  • The loss of the manuscript parallels Joseph Smith's treasure-digging pattern of losing control and power.
  • Lucy Harris's skepticism and Joseph's refusal to provide evidence highlight the tension between faith and proof.
INSIGHT

God's Limited Power

  • Joseph Smith's claim that God took the plates and seer stone is suspect, mirroring his treasure-digging excuses.
  • This incident presents an opportunity for Joseph to prove his prophetic abilities, yet he fails to do so.
